macnotes.gr
a blog for first time Mac users

Διαρροή μνήμης (memory leak) στο Safari

Mar. 12th 2017 0 comments

Η πλοήγηση με το Safari εξελίσσεται κατά κανόνα ομαλά, χωρίς να προκύπτουν κάποια ουσιαστικά θέματα. Όμως ενίοτε, κατά το άνοιγμα μιας οποιασδήποτε σελίδας ή κατά την πλοήγηση μπορεί να προκύπτουν lags ακόμη και να κολλήσει.

Παράλληλα στο Activity Monitor η μνήμη δείχνει ανάλωση σε εξαιρετικά υψηλά επίπεδα ή διαρροή κατά την τεχνική έκφραση, ενώ κατά περίπτωση το Safari επισημαίνεται σαν “Not Responding”.


.

Το θέμα προκαλείται συνήθως από αλλοίωση των ιστορικών στοιχείων (history items) του, ενώ εκλείπει με διαγραφή τους.

Διαδικασία·

1. Στο Activity Monitor επιλέγετε το Safari, click το μπουτόν με το X επάνω αριστερά και Force Quit.

2. Click το Desktop ώστε να έρθει στο προσκήνιο ο Finder και πατάτε τα πλήκτρα command-shift-L.

Θα προκύψει ο φάκελος Library, αναζητείτε τον φάκελο Safari, σύρετε στον κάδο τα αρχεία που αρχίζουν με “History”.

Αναζητείτε τον φάκελο Internet plug-ins και σύρετε στον κάδο το περιεχόμενο του πλην του Quartz Composer.webplugin.

3. Αν παρ’ ελπίδα το θέμα επιμείνει, μεριμνάτε για ένα Time Machine backup. Κλείνετε το Safari, ενώ αφήνετε ανοιχτό τον φάκελο Library όπου·

  • Στον φάκελο Caches σύρετε στον κάδο τους φακέλους που αρχίζουν με “com.apple.Safari”.
  • Στον φάκελο Cookies σύρετε στον κάδο το αρχείο “com.apple.Safari.SafeBrowsing.binarycookies”.
  • Στον φάκελο Internet Plug-Ins σύρετε το περιεχόμενο του στον κάδο.
  • Στον φάκελο Preferences σύρετε στον κάδο τα αρχεία που αρχίζουν με “com.apple.Safari”.
  • Σύρετε στον κάδο τον φάκελο Safari.
  • Στον φάκελο Saved Applications State, σύρετε στον κάδο τον φάκελο “com.apple.Safari.savedState”.

Ελέγχετε και πρέπει πλέον να είστε εν τάξει.

Related post· Απροσδόκητα κρασαρίσματα του Safari

0 comments Add a comment


No comments yet.

Add a Comment





reset all fields